Job Description
Job Summary:
- As a Product Manager, you will be responsible for managing the lifecycle of our pest control products and services, from conception to launch and post-launch evaluation. You will work closely with cross-functional teams, including sales, marketing, operations, and R D, to ensure that our products meet customer needs, are commercially viable, and align with our business strategy.
Responsibilities:
- 1.
Product Strategy:
- Conduct market research and customer analysis to identify trends, needs, and opportunities. Develop product roadmaps and business cases for new products and services. Collaborate with sales and marketing teams to understand customer needs and market trends. 2.
Product Development:
- Lead the development of new products and services, working with R D, operations, and other stakeholders. Define product requirements and specifications. Collaborate with designers and engineers to develop prototypes and test products. 3.
Product Launch:
- Develop and execute go-to-market plans for new products and services. Collaborate with marketing and sales teams to create product messaging, positioning, and sales collateral. Launch products and services, and monitor post-launch performance. 4.
Product Management:
- Manage the lifecycle of existing products and services, including evaluating performance, identifying opportunities for improvement, and making recommendations for product enhancements or retirements. Monitor competition and market trends to identify opportunities for innovation and growth. 5.
Collaboration:
- Work closely with sales, marketing, operations, and customer service teams to ensure alignment and effective execution of product strategies. Communicate product vision and strategy to stakeholders across the organization.
